I built a data logger a few years back. The data you likely want is on the CAN BUS network. You’ll need a CAN BUS hat for a pi or a pi with it baked in. There are other ways but you will likely end up realizing a pi or similar is best.

You’ll need to log the data while away from home and then sync the data when WiFi is available. Requiring the pi to stay powered after the car shuts off. Easy to do with some relays.

Depending on what data you are looking for it shouldn’t be too much work to get going on logging.

I don’t know about homeassistant, but there’s plenty of open source software to interact with odb2 at least for linux. With some tinkering it should be possible to have bluetooth enabled odb2 adapter where you can dump even raw data out and feed it to some other system of your choise, homeassistant included.

If you want live data from the drive itself you of course need to have some kind of recording device with you (raspberry pi comes to mind) but if you’re happy just to log whatever is available when parking the car you could set up a computer with bluetooth nearby the parking spot on your yard and pull data from that. It may require that you keep the car powered on for a while after arrival to keep bus active, but some cars give at least some data via odb even when without the key being in ignition lock.
